Azerbaijani armed forces shelled Armenian positions outside Verin Shorzha village
Azerbaijani armed forces shelled Armenian positions in Gegharkunik province late on Thursday, the Armenian Defense Ministry reported.

Azerbaijani forces shell EU observers and their vehicle in Armenia's Verin-Shorzha area
On August 15 at 12:20, units of the Azerbaijani armed forces opened fire in the direction of EU observers and their vehicle, who were patrolling the Armenian-Azerbaijani border outside the village Verin Shorzha in Armenia’s Gegharkunik province, the Armenian Defense Ministry reported.

Three Armenian servicemen killed in another shelling of Armenian combat positions by Azerbaijani troops
Three Armenian servicemen have been killed in another shelling of Armenian combat positions by Azerbaijani troops at 3.40 am today in the section of the Armenian Azerbaijani border that stretches from Sotk to Verin Shorzha village, the Armenian Defense Ministry said.
